Falinski Shines in Pitching Debut as Eagles Earn First Win of 2022
2/20/2022 3:43:00 PM | Baseball
Three EMU pitchers combine for a three-hit shutout
ROCK HILL, S.C. (EMUEagles.com) -- The Eastern Michigan University baseball team completed a 6-0 shutout victory over Winthrop University Sunday, Feb. 20, to cap off the season-opening series with its first win of the 2022 campaign.
Freshman right-hander Adam Falinski (Howell, Mich.-Detroit Catholic Central) (1-0) started on the mound and picked up the win for Eastern Michigan (1-2), going seven shutout innings while giving up two hits, walking three, and striking out six. Freshman hurler Dom Anderson (Hagerstown, Ind.-Hagerstown) and junior lefty Trevor House (Okeana, Ohio-Ross) were both dealing out of the bullpen as well, closing out the final two innings for Eastern.
At the plate, the Eagles were paced by sophomore Cory Taylor (Shelbyville, Ind.-Shelbyville), who went 1-for-3 on the day with a home run, a walk, and two RBIs. Junior Matt Kirk (Milford, Ohio-Milford (Toledo)) compiled a noteworthy day at the plate as well, going 2-for-4 with an RBI. Senior Shane Easter (Kalamazoo, Mich.-Comstock) also chipped in for Eastern Michigan, where he notched two hits in four trips to the plate while adding an RBI.
How It Happened
The Eagles took the lead for good in the third, scoring for the first time in the inning. Eastern Michigan got an RBI single from senior Brady Huebbe (Peru, Ill.-La Salle-Peru (Northern Illinois)), scoring freshman Coltrane Rubner (Livonia, Mich.-Livonia Stevenson) from third base.
EMU then tacked on runs in the fifth and sixth innings, with their biggest output coming in the sixth when they scored four times. The big hit in that inning was a one-run flyout off the bat of Taylor.
Game Notes
» EMU's pitching staff of Falinski, Anderson, and House combined to throw a three-hit shutout for the Green and White. It is the first shutout victory for Eastern since it blanked Toledo, 6-0, May 11, 2021. Additionally, it took the Green and White 33 games to record its first shutout of the season in 2021. This year's staff needed just three. Three games is the earliest an EMU team has shut out an opposing team under Head Coach Eric Roof (2018-Pres.), and the earliest it has held an opponent scoreless to start a season since 2016, when the Eagles blanked NJIT, 8-0, in the third game of that season.
» Eastern Michigan's highest-scoring inning was the sixth when it pushed four runs across.
» Eastern pitchers limited Winthrop to just 0-for-6 with runners in scoring position and faced 33 Winthrop hitters in the game, allowing seven ground balls and nine fly balls while striking out eight.
» Falinski earned his first collegiate victory on Sunday in his collegiate debut, allowing no earned runs on just two hits, fanning six batters in 7.0 innings of work.
» Kirk earned two hits, an RBI, and a run scored. The outfielder finished the series 8-for-13 with two RBIs, four runs scored, and two extra base hits. The eight knocks currently lead the team.
» Easter went 2-for-4 with an RBI in the win. He currently rides a three-game hitting streak, tallying six total hits in the season-opening series.
» Taylor led Eastern's offense on Sunday, tabbing two RBIs, a home run, a walk, and a run scored in the win. The homer was Taylor's first of his career and the second home run of the season for the Eagles.
» Huebbe notched a hit, an RBI, and a run scored. Huebbe earned a hit in each of the three contests this weekend, including a triple, three RBIs, and four runs scored. Dating back to his two previously seasons with Northern Illinois (2020-21), Huebbe has earned a hit in every series in his collegiate career.
» EMU tabbed four walks on Sunday. In total, the Eagles earned 16 free passes in the three-game series against Winthrop. That is the most walks awarded since the team totaled 18 in a four-game series versus Ball State, April 16-18. Furthermore, it is the most walks in a three-game series since the Eagles recorded 18 free passes at Toledo, April 20-22, 2018.
Historical Notes
» The win marks the first time the Eagles have defeated Winthrop. Winthrop now holds the all-time series lead 1-4.
